The VSX Gateway

A VSX Gateway is a physical machine that hosts virtual networks of Virtual Devices, with the functionality of their physical network counterparts such as: Security Gateways, routers and switches.

A VSX Gateway handles these tasks:

Management Server Connections

A Management Server (Security Management Server or Multi-Domain Server) connects to the VSX Gateway and provides provisioning and configuration services for Virtual Devices located on the VSX Gateway. You can connect the Management Server to the VSX Gateway using one of the following scenarios.

Local Management Connection

When using a local Management Server (Security Management Server or Multi-Domain Server), all management traffic is handled by a Dedicated Management Interface (DMI) that connects the Management Server with the VSX Gateway. The dedicated management interface IP address can be either private or public.
